#4eaf95 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4eaf95 is composed of 30.6% red, 68.6%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 14.9% yellow and 31.4% black. It has a hue angle of 163.9 degrees, a saturation of 38.3% and a lightness of 49.6%. #4eaf95 color hex could be obtained by blending #9cffff with #005f2b.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#4eaf95

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050c0a is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.
